《PCL》设置最大值:

D:\Program Files (x86)\VS2013\VC\include float.h

std::numeric_limits<double>::max ();    ///此句话的意思是获得最大值,足够用的最大值。足够大就行了。

//解读:std::numeric_limits<double>   ///模板类:

// CLASS numeric_limits<double>
template<> class numeric_limits<double>
	: public _Num_float_base
	{	// limits for type double
public:
	typedef double _Ty;

	static _Ty (min)() _THROW0()
		{	// return minimum value
		return (DBL_MIN);     
		///#define DBL_MIN         2.2250738585072014e-308 /* min positive value */
		}

	static _Ty (max)() _THROW0()
		{	// return maximum value
		return (DBL_MAX);    
		
		 ///DBL_MAX 为 #define DBL_MAX   1.7976931348623158e+308 /* max value */
		 
		}
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值